Much depends on how she wants the rhododendron to look. I’d start by trying to get rid of as much of that english ivy as possible, since it competes with and will overtake the rhodie. Then I might reduce the diameter of the skirt of the so it looks more like a bush than a mound. I often thin Rhododendrons a bit to let in more light and airflow, but it’s easy to screw that up and is more for looks than health of the plant, so I don’t recommend that in your case.

Rhodies are finicky when it comes to pruning. Start with taking off the spent blooms right after flowering and before the buds take off. Then it’s dead branches. Finally remove spindly branches.
